Last Listing description (April 2026)

As featured in Belle Magazine (April 2025), a finalist for the Belle Fanuli Emerging Designer Award (October 2024) and commended by The Local Project at The (Emerging) Designer Awards for Interior Design (October 2024), this rare freestanding Victorian terrace c1890s has undergone a three-year restoration and enhancement, resulting in a residence which combines heritage craftsmanship with modern functionality.Meticulously curated by owner and interior designer Jaime Bligh, director of Sydney-based Care Of Studio, the transformation was guided by a dedication to preserving the home's original layout and honouring the legacy of its former owner of more than half a century - reflected in the name 'Luise' now gracing the facade.Natural materials are woven throughout, including mixed metal and timber details, stone and hardwood floors, all selected for their enduring texture and character. Vintage and antique components are paired with hidden design innovations, such as a perforated brass window seat with embedded heating and cooling in the main living area. Every fixture and finish has been individually sourced, creating a warm and cohesive atmosphere in which each room is distinct yet harmoniously connected, while a north-facing courtyard garden creates a seamless extension of the interior. Unmatched in its refinement and sophistication, this remarkable property is unlike anything else available in the area - impossible to replicate and in a highly desirable position less than 150m from Annandale's village heart on Booth Street.- High ceilings with intricate plasterwork, original hardwood floors and new custom timber doors with brass hardware- Restored traditional front living/dining areas feature Norwegian Rose and herringbone terracotta fireplaces- Galley-style kitchen blends Calacatta Viola marble with oak veneer cabinets, handmade terracotta flooring and integrated appliances- Lace balcony off the main bedroom captures spectacular views of the city skyline with Harbour Bridge cameo- Two additional bedrooms and a versatile family room with bi-fold doors opening to a landscaped north-facing courtyard- Custom built-in robes, clever storage and considered lighting choices add functionality, ambience and sophistication- New combined bathroom/laundry on ground floor plus luxurious upstairs bathroom including bath and rain shower- Moments from Booth Street shops, cafes and dining options; just 300m to city buses at Johnston Street- 450m to St Brendan's Catholic Primary School; zoned for Annandale Public and Sydney Secondary College- Within 1.5km of the Rozelle Bay light rail, Glebe Foreshore Parks and the popular Tramsheds precinct

About Annandale 2038

The size of Annandale is approximately 1.5 square kilometres. It has 14 parks covering nearly 7.0% of total area. The population of Annandale in 2016 was 9451 people. By 2021 the population was 9487 showing a population growth of 0.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Annandale is 30-39 years. Households in Annandale are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Annandale work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 56.40% of the homes in Annandale were owner-occupied compared with 54.30% in 2016.
